Jimmy Carter's Presidency in the 1970s

  • Jimmy Carter faced several challenges during his presidency, including a major energy crisis.

International Agreements and Diplomacy

  • Jimmy Carter helped negotiate the Camp David Accords, a peaceful agreement between Israel and Egypt.
  • He also negotiated the Panama Canal treaties, which had significant implications for the US and Panama.

Economic Challenges

  • Stagflation, a combination of high inflation and stagnant economic growth, was a significant concern for Carter's administration.
  • Other key economic challenges included high unemployment and a lack of economic growth.

Energy Crisis

  • The 1979 energy crisis, triggered by the Iranian Revolution, was a major concern during Carter's presidency.
  • The main factors contributing to the energy crisis included the Iranian Revolution, OPEC price increases, and a shortage of oil.

Foreign Policy and International Relations

  • The Iranian Revolution had significant implications for Carter's presidency, leading to the 1979 energy crisis and a diplomatic crisis.
  • The revolution led to a hostage crisis, which further damaged Carter's presidency.

Other Key Events

  • A major event occurred at Three Mile Island, a nuclear power plant, during Carter's presidency.
